The Operations Supervisor – Landfill is responsible for supervising a team of Lead Operators, Operators and/or General Laborers who contribute to the efficient operation of the landfill. The Operations Supervisor – Landfill is responsible for ensuring that fill sequencing plans are adhered to, density goals are achieved and that the landfill is operated in a manner consistent with the stipulated applicable permit.
